Robust Resin Production
Robust Resin Production refers to cannabis genetics selected for high trichome density and consistent secondary metabolite output across environmental conditions. Plants in this family typically exhibit dense glandular coverage on flowers and sometimes leaves, producing visible crystalline structures that breeders associate with potency and terpene concentration. This trait has been a primary selection criterion in modern breeding programs for decades. Lineage records frequently report robust resin phenotypes emerging from Afghani, Hindu Kush, and other Central Asian landraces, as well as from intentional crosses incorporating these genetics. The trait is often quantified by trichome counts under magnification or resin weight relative to dry biomass.

Breeders working in this category select parent plants with high trichome expression and maintain those lines across generations to stabilize the trait. Robust resin production is commonly crossed into other families to improve secondary metabolite yield while preserving desired growth characteristics or flavor profiles.
